## About Egoist Machines

We're building AI Passport, a personal memory layer that works across AI apps. Every AI product you use today keeps its own memory of you: ChatGPT has one, Claude has one, and every AI-powered app is starting to build one too. None of them talk to each other, you can't see most of what they've stored, and you re-explain yourself to each new tool. AI Passport replaces those scattered profiles with one card you own. Your preferences, history, and goals live in one place, and new information lands in an inbox where you approve or reject it before it's saved. Apps that want to use your context request a pass, which grants them access to only the categories you allow and can be revoked at any time. Receipts show you exactly which app read what, and when. For a user, this means any AI app can know you from the first message.
